We are a family business specializing in design and fine custom woodworking. Our firm is nestled in the foothills of the Ozark Mountains in North Central Arkansas.

In 1985, Tom Julian transitioned from building Craftsman style homes to pursuing his lifelong love of fine cabinetry and woodworking. After watching and learning from his own father, Tom’s son, Joe, has followed in his footsteps as well, joining him as a master designer and cabinetmaker.
